The MAX941ESA+ is a low-power, high-speed comparator designed for 3V and 5V systems. It features rail-to-rail input and output, allowing input common-mode voltages to extend beyond the supply rails and output pulses to nearly reach the supply voltage levels without external pull-up or pull-down circuitry. The device comes in an 8-pin NSOIC package and offers a propagation delay of approximately 80 nanoseconds, with a current consumption of around 350 microamps per comparator. It supports a supply voltage range from 2.7V to 5.5V and operates in temperatures from -40°C to 85°C. Key features include low input offset voltage (1mV), output swing within 200mV of the supply rails, internal hysteresis for clean switching, and tolerance of continuous shorts at input and output pins. It is suitable for threshold detection, line reception, zero-crossing detection, and sampling applications. Additional features include latch enable and device shutdown options, making it versatile for signal processing and portable device applications.
